Adrian "Cap" Anson was not only a player but a pioneering manager who made an indelible mark on America’s pastime during the late 19th century. Born in 1852, Anson's career spanned 27 years, during which he played for the Chicago White Stockings, a team that would become today's Chicago Cubs.
Known for his impressive hitting and leadership, Anson was the first player to rack up over 3,000 hits, setting a standard for consistent excellence. His imposing 6' tall presence was a force to be reckoned with on the field, and his strategic mind changed the way the game was played. Off the diamond, Anson's influence extended into the sunrise years of organized baseball, shaping managerial roles and contributing to the sport's growing popularity.
